Tele-rehabilitation in Chronic Respiratory Disease: an Observational Cohort Study
Chronic Respiratory DiseasePulmonary rehabilitation is a program that helps people with lung disease improve their function. It uses exercise, education, and self-management strategies to improve physical ability and quality of life. Because some people are unable to visit West Park Healthcare Centre, we established a remote supervised pulmonary rehabilitation program that patients can access via an electronic device (computer, tablet or smart phone). Regular quality assurance is necessary to ensure that the program is effective. We plan to collect and summarize the program's results. The benefit of doing so is that it allows us to make any changes or improvements that may help patients with chronic respiratory conditions.

Inclusion Criteria:
* stable chronic respiratory disease
* qualified candidates for pulmonary rehabilitation,
* current non-smoker;
* primary diagnosis chronic respiratory disease limited by dyspnea (mMRC≥2);
* free of exacerbation at the time of admission, and
* stable co-existing conditions
Exclusion Criteria:
* completed PR within the previous 12 months of the current admission and
* being unable to communicate with the treating team.
